This mandatory Pixel 6a update may limit your battery - but it's for your own good

At least for one device, the battery problems that have plagued some Pixel phones may be ending – but the fix is coming at a price.

According to Alex Moriconi, communications manager at Google (Pixel phones), Google will soon release an update that will purposefully limit the battery capacity of some Pixel 6a phones, hopefully also limiting issues with overheating.

In an emailed statement, Moriconi said, "A subset of Pixel 6A phones will require a mandatory software update to reduce the risk of potential battery overheating." He went on to explain that the update will reduce the device's battery capacity and charging performance after 400 charge cycles.

When asked why only a "subset" of 6a devices were seemingly affected by this issue, Google didn't offer any details.
